WebBone fractures occur in cattle of all ages, but they are most common in those < 1 yr old. Corrective procedures may be justified economically in this age group, provided that joints are not involved. External fixation techniques or Thomas splints have been used successfully. In selected cases, percutaneous transfixation or internal fixation may ... WebJul 2, 2012 · Insertion - the first tarsal bone and the proximal end of the large metatarsal bone. It is enveloped by a synovial sheath. Peroneus tertius. Origin - extensor fossa of the femur; Insertion - 2nd and 3rd fused tarsal bones and proximal metatarsal; Cranial tibial. Origin - lateral, proximal tibia; Insertion - metatarsal and 2nd and 3rd tarsal bone. Webbones.
